Front and back labelling depends on a repeatable product face. Side belts, guides and spacing must hold the container without distorting it, while both label heads are timed to the same moving pack. Oval, rectangular and square containers should be reviewed for their natural conveyor orientation and any variation in moulding or fill weight.
Provide both front and rear label specifications, including label dimensions, roll direction and whether the two labels have different lengths or reference points.
Identify the face that must lead into the machine, any handle or closure feature used as a reference, and whether the pack can turn between upstream equipment and the labeller.
Transparent labels can require a suitable sensor and a test with the real liner and label stock. The test should check both heads independently.
Agree how front-to-back alignment will be judged. Measure each label from a physical pack feature and also review the visual relationship when the product is viewed on shelf.
A wrap-around machine is normally the simpler route for one continuous label on a round container. A single side applicator may be sufficient when only one face is labelled, while a shaped-container system may be needed where the pack must index through several panels.

Twin-side systems need a repeatable product position between two label heads. The reference may come from container faces, side guides, a top hold or an orientation feature; it must remain stable across the full format range.
Identify which face leads and how the pack is prevented from yawing or rotating before the label heads.
Record front and back dimensions, roll arrangement, vertical relationship and whether independent adjustment is required.
Pressure should apply each label smoothly without deforming the pack or disturbing the opposite side.
Agree whether the test judges each label independently and the relationship between them.
